But, the movie was the first viral marketing campaign. They really did have a fake police commercial on the radio talking about the missing three and the Blair witch. Back in that day, it felt real and you actually thought that it happened. It was actually pretty convincing. >>215292560All the cast members got screwed out of their residuals big time. The movie made a gazillion dollars and all they got was a small independent movie paycheck, plus some money from the magazines, photoshoots, talk show appearances, etc. They went from complete nobodies to planetary stars on the cover of Time magazine and back to being nobodies in a short span of time. She just didn't take it well or couldn't adjust, probably went through a severe depression. Everyone's different. Josh went on to have a successful acting career and Mike went into a different line of work, showing up in movies here and there (I remember him in Altered).
